Hi team,

Before I hand off the 3.2 release, please note the humidity sensor drift reported on Verdana controllers in the Elmbrook trial site. Drift exceeds 4% after roughly ten days of continuous operation; firmware 3.2.1 adds an automatic recalibration cycle every 72 hours. Support should advise growers to install 3.2.1 and trigger a manual recalibration once. The hotfix bundle must be verified before distribution, so I'm including the signing key used for the 3.2.1 packages below.

release key, fahof-yagap: bky3_m5d

Night-shift staff: Floor 4 of the Tellhaven Building opens this week. After 21:00, access is via the rear stairwell only; the lifts are locked out overnight during the settling period. Complete a walk-through of the new floor once per shift and log it. The stairwell keypad accepts the code below.

badge for yahop-fawep: bdg-XBKXI-68071

Action item from the Mapwright tile outage: the cache layer evicted hot tiles under load because TTLs were way too aggressive, so every zoom spike hammered the render farm. Fix is to bump TTLs, add a soft-expiry refresh, and cap concurrent re-renders per region. You'll be wiring this into the Bramblecoast deploy first. Use these constants as the starting point.

tuning table, kawep-tawif:
CAPS = {
    "olidor": 80,
    "belion": 7,
    "quenys": 225,
    "druox": 839,
    "fraath": 482,
}

## Changed defaults

Heads up: the Ledgerline tax-rate lookup cache now defaults to a 15-minute TTL instead of 24 hours. Turns out rates in the Veldt County sandbox were going stale mid-demo, which was embarrassing. Eviction is now LRU rather than FIFO, and the cache warms on boot. If you're reviewing, check that nothing hardcodes the old TTL. The new defaults land as follows.

deployment values, bajop-taweg:
holwyn:
  log_level: debug
  metrics_host: metrics.holwyn.zemvarsys.internal
  pool_size: 32